Amelia “Amy†Gudyka, a former Raymond resident, died Wednesday, May 2, 2018 at Starlake Adult Family Home in Kent; she was 99. Amy was born June 15, 1918 in Walville, WA.
Amy married Anthony Gudyka, they were married 69 years before he preceded her in death in 2003. For many years, she and her husband owned and operated both the Pe Ell Bakery, and after moving to Raymond, Tony’s Variety Store. She also worked for more than ten years at Sagen’s Pharmacy in Raymond. Together they traveled all over the western states with their camping group. They also enjoyed their trips to the Golden Vista Resort at Apache Junction in Arizona as snow birds for seventeen years
Amy was a member of the Rebecca’s and Raymond Elks Lodges as well as the Eagles and Garden Club. She loved gardening, clam digging, dancing, pinochle and watching the Seattle Seahawks and Mariner’s, she was a big fan of Ichiro.
